NOTICE OF PASSING OF BY-LAW NO. 103-21,
BEING A BY-LAW TO DISSOLVE WARD 1 (HUDSON)
AND TO PROVIDE FOR AN ELECTORAL SYSTEM CONSISTING OF SIX “AT-LARGE” COUNCILLORS AND ONE MAYOR

TAKE NOTICE that the Council of The Corporation of the Municipality of Sioux Lookout adopted By-law No. 103-21, Being a By-law to Dissolve Ward 1 (Hudson) and to Provide for an Electoral System Consisting of Six “At-Large” Councillors and One Mayor, at its Regular Meeting held on October 20, 2021.

Pursuant to Section 222(3) of the Municipal Act, 2001, as amended, notice is hereby given that any person who objects to this decision of Council to dissolve Ward 1 may, within 45 days of this Notice, file a notice of appeal respecting Council’s decision to the Ontario Land Tribunal, setting out the objections to the By-law and the reasons in support of the objections.

All such notices of appeal shall be filed with the Municipal Clerk on or before 4:30 p.m., on December 6, 2021, and shall be accompanied by the appeal fee of $1,100, payable to the Minister of Finance Province of Ontario.
